Abstract :
The distributed measurement-based quasi-fixed frequency assignment (also known as quasi-static autonomous frequency assignment-QSAFA) is a practical solution for frequency assignment in the emerging personal communications networks (PCN/PCS). Five different QSAFA algorithms are explored under different interference threshold settings. It is found that a simple aggressive algorithm without using a threshold (LIA-least interference algorithm) performs the best. The performance of this algorithm is justified by the theoretical proof in the appendix
